Obituary for Scotty Gene Pike



Scotty Gene Pike, son of the late Lee and Maxie Craft Pike was born at Whitesburg, Kentucky, April 14, 1964. He entered eternal life, Monday, April 14, 2025 at his residence at Millstone, Kentucky being 61 years of age at the time of his passing.


Scotty married Michelle Slone September 7th, 2024. He was a loving husband, father, Grandfather, brother and friend to all that knew him. Scotty enjoyed riding his motorcycle and was a member of the Seventh Sons Motorcycle Club. He enjoyed being in the mountains and spending time with his family and friends.


He is survived by his wife Michelle Pike of Millstone, Kentucky. Three daughters; Regan Michelle Grant of Berea, Kentucky; Ashley (Matt) Crabtree of Neon, Kentucky and Brittany (James) Baker of Louisville, Kentucky. A son, Cody Sexton of Louisville Kentucky; Two sisters: Pattie (Eddie) Bentley of Whitesburg, Kentucky and Debbie (James) Baker of Versailles, Kentucky. One brother, Charlie Pike and his good friend Margie Ladd of Rutledge, Tennessee along his doggie and baby girl Izzy.


Also surviving are nine grandchildren: Tyler, Sophia, Mason, Jayden, Summer, Peyton, Kendrik, Kyleigh and King and a host of other relations and friends to mourn his passing.


Scotty was preceded in death by two brothers; Elmer Pike and Ronald Pike.
